The global security barrier and architectural perimeter sector is undergoing a structural transition. Legacy materials such as wrought iron, chain-link steel, and wooden pikes are rapidly being superseded by high-strength, corrosion-resistant 6000-series aluminum alloy systems. Modern commercial installations—spanning data centers, logistics hubs, municipal water facilities, power substations, and residential developments—demand perimeter barriers that combine anti-climb structural integrity with zero-maintenance lifespans exceeding 20 years.
Aluminum’s physical dynamics present a clear engineering advantage: with a strength-to-weight ratio superior to structural steel and a natural passive oxide layer reinforced by advanced fluorocarbon (PVDF) or Qualicoat powder coatings, aluminum security fencing mitigates total cost of ownership (TCO). In coastal, high-salinity, and chemically aggressive industrial corridors, galvanized steel inevitably suffers localized pitting and sacrificial coating breakdown within 3 to 7 years. Conversely, custom extruded aluminum profiles maintain structural yield strength (tensile strength 200–350 MPa) while offering a 60% reduction in mass, drastically minimizing foundational load and freight cost footprint.
| Material Metric / Performance Standard | High-Grade Aluminum Extrusion (6063-T6 / 6061-T6) | Galvanized Wrought Iron / Carbon Steel | Vinyl / Wood Boundary Fencing |
|---|---|---|---|
| Tensile Yield Strength | 200 – 350 MPa (Custom Alloy Engineered) | 310 – 450 MPa | 35 – 55 MPa (Low Structural Resilience) |
| Dead Load Weight Comparison | Ultra-Lightweight (~2.7 g/cm³) | Heavy (~7.85 g/cm³) | Moderate (~1.4 g/cm³) |
| Corrosion & Salt-Spray Resistance | > 3,000 Hours ASTM B117 (Zero Rusting) | 500 – 1,000 Hours (Prone to Pitting & Edge Rust) | Immune to Rust; Vulnerable to UV Embrittlement |
| Recyclability & Sustainability | 95%+ Circular Economy (LEED Point Eligible) | Recyclable (High Energy Refinement Cost) | Non-Recyclable Thermoset Plastics |
| Maintenance Protocol | Zero Maintenance (Periodic Water Wash) | Regular Sanding, Rust Inhibitor & Repainting | Frequent Replacement of Cracked Elements |

By utilizing structural 6061-T6 or 6063-T6 aluminum alloys with heavy wall thicknesses (1.5mm to 3.0mm+) and internal multi-rib web designs, aluminum fences match or exceed required structural wind load ratings (up to Category 5 hurricane wind speeds depending on post embedment and spacing). While steel has higher raw density, aluminum’s elasticity allows it to absorb impact energy without catastrophic permanent plastic deformation.
For severe marine environments within 1 km of ocean shorelines, we strongly specify 3-coat Fluorocarbon (PVDF / Kynar 500) spraying or Hard Coat Anodizing. PVDF coatings pass 3,000+ hours of ASTM B117 salt spray testing without blistering or color fading, offering superior chemical inertia against chalking and acid rain.
